Zillion-inspired 2D Action Game GRELOX nearing completion – new screenshots!

Developer Sunteam has announced that their retro-inspired game Grelox is close to completion, and has released a new website and set of screenshots. Grelox is inspired by the Sega Master System game Zillion (an indeed uses the SMS colour palette) and casts you as a ‘Galactic Troubleshooter’ who has to infiltrate the base of the curiously named ‘Lady Mandrill’. EA reveals plans for Command & Conquer remasters

EA has finally revealed information regarding it’s plans to remaster the classic PC real-time strategy series, Command & Conquer. The franchise will be celebrating it’s 25th anniversary in two years time, and EA has finally confirmed that remasters of the original games being developed to mark the occasion. Scene World Podcast Episode 56 – PLATO and IRATA ONLINE with Thomas Cherryhomes

PLATO is the great, great, great granddaddy of the online computer network. Developing forums, email, multiplayer networked games, screen sharing, and instant messaging, it is responsible for many of the things we take for granted today. The FMV Craze and the Rise of Acting in Games

Readers of a certain age will almost certainly remember the CD-ROM revolution of the 1990s. Suddenly the entire games industry was fixated on filling shiny discs with streamable audio and heavily compressed pre-rendered video. This led to the new era of fully voiced games. Exciting, right?
